One thing I've come to realize about the Allied runways in contrast to the IJN/IJAAF runways. We built them narrow. Almost all of the PM fields used 100' wide runways. Even the 7500' monster at Jackson was 100' wide. The rough graded crash strip at Jackson was only 85' wide. It doesn't seem to matter if the surface was Asphalt, PSP, Black Loam or Shale as in the case of Wards two strips.

On the other hand the Japanese strips were very wide. Both But Fields were 262' wide, Madang was 240' wide, Wewak Wirui 200' wide, Boram 200' wide, Tadji 196' Wide, Awar Hansa North 180' wide, Alexishafen, 310' wide, Danip (Alexishafen II) 310' wide, Madang 240' wide, Cape Gloucester 310' wide..... I wonder what the reasoning behind each sides engineering practices where..???

DD, The Airfields at Port Moresby were never taken by the Japanese Forces. They made two major attempts to gain control of the area which resulted in the Battle of Coral Sea and the Kokoda Trail Campaign. They got within 40 or so miles of it but never took it. They also made an attempt to capture Milne Bay and then planned to do an End Around but events in the Solomon’s were sapping resources intended for the PNG area so it was a half hearted affair.
